“…In a recent study, Chen and colleagues 4 reported similar results: LV mass, septal mass, and LV remote mass all decreased significantly after percutaneous septal ablation ( p < .001 for all); in line with this, LV end‐diastolic volume and LV end‐diastolic volume index increased significantly at 16‐months follow‐up ( p < .001 for both). Notably they reported also a reversed RV remodeling, evidenced by the reduction of RV mass ( p < .001) and the increase of RV end‐diastolic volume ( p < .001) with an increase in RV ejection fraction during follow‐up (right ventricular ejection fraction pre‐ASA 40 ± 3% versus 46 ± 3% at follow‐up, p < .001).…”

“…PTSMA is proven to be an effective alternative to surgical myectomy in reducing LVOT pressure gradients and relieving drug‐refractory symptoms in patients with hypertrophic obstructive cardiomyopathy (HOCM). PTSMA has also shown to improve geometric and functional parameters (i.e., reverse remodeling) of the myocardium in symptomatic patients as assessed by cardiac magnetic resonance (CMR) imaging and echocardiography 3‐5 . Intervention is indicated in the presence of exertional LVOT pressure gradient >50 mmHg (or >30 mmHg in rest) and drug‐refractory symptoms.…”
